Ferryman or meadow-dweller
Derived from the Dutch surname Vedder, which can function as an occupational name for a ferryman or a topographic name for someone living near a meadow. In some Germanic contexts, it is also related to the word for 'cousin' or 'relative'. It has gained modern recognition in the US primarily as a tribute to rock icon Eddie Vedder.
